In context — Genesis 15:11
the bird of prey came down upon the carcasses Abram drove away them
About this coordinate
Genesis 15:11:4 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 4 of Genesis 15:11, so the Hebrew word וַיַּשֵּׁ֥ב (vayashshev)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Gen.15.11.W4, which extends further down to each syllable (Gen.15.11.W4.S1) and character.
